On a narrow balcony in a city apartment, one homeowner used a foldable bistro table paired with two stackable chairs in a neutral gray finish. By adding a vertical planter with trailing ivy and a small outdoor rug, they created a cozy café-style nook perfect for morning coffee without overwhelming the space.
Another example comes from a compact terrace where space was at a premium. The owner chose a modular seating set with low-profile cushions that double as storage. They arranged the pieces in an L-shape against one wall, leaving the center open for movement. A slim side table with a built-in cooler completed the setup, allowing for effortless entertaining.
A rooftop dweller took a minimalist approach, using a sleek bench that converts into a lounger. They painted the surrounding wall in a light, reflective color and added string lights overhead. The result was an airy, open-feel lounge area that felt much larger than its actual footprint.
For a tiny corner of a shared courtyard, one creative user installed a wall-mounted drop-leaf table and a folding stool. When not in use, the table folds flat against the wall, freeing up space for other activities. They accessorized with a single statement planter and a weather-resistant cushion on the stool, proving that even the smallest corner can become a functional spot.
